With regards to wpa , this might be useful:

http://www.renderlab.net/projects/WPA-tables/

33gb wordlist with over 1mil words and mutations of words. and a smaller 7gb wordlist

however someone says: "Just so you know, these are pre-computed rainbow [lookup] tables. They are not word lists lists that can be used directly as a "dictionary" input to aircrack-ng. They need to be first processed by airolib-ng and turned into a database which in turn can be read by aircrack-ng."

But these lookup tables allow you to process 30/40 thousand keys per second. I was getting 30 (not thousand) keys per second using john the ripper on my n900.

So I think without some kind of prehash file that can be read, the the show is over for wpa on the n900.
